What to Eat

Sand in Taufers is home to a number of restaurants that serve traditional South Tyrolean cuisine.

  • Knödel: Knödel are dumplings made from bread, flour, or potatoes. They are typically served with meat or gravy.
  • Speck: Speck is a type of cured ham that is produced in South Tyrol. It is typically served thinly sliced with bread or cheese.
  • Schlutzkrapfen: Schlutzkrapfen are ravioli-like dumplings that are filled with spinach, cheese, or meat.
